The Muskego Common Council on March 25 heard a petition by developer Daryl Borchard to rezone three lots in the Oak Ridge Glen subdivision from RM2 (multifamily) to RS2 (single-family). Councilors closed the public hearing with no public comment; the ordinance remained at first-reading.

The Muskego Common Council on March 25 held a public hearing on a petition from developer Daryl Borchard to rezone three lots in the Oak Ridge Glen subdivision from RM2 (multi-family residence district) to RS2 (suburban residence district), a change that would allow conversion of those lots to single-family homes.
